Professor of Preventive Medicine and Public Health. Extraordinary doctoral award. Four six-year terms. More than 350 articles published in journals with an impact factor, more than half of which are in first-quartile journals, including BMJ, Lancet, Lancet Oncology, etc. H-index 48, more than 12,000 citations. He has been principal investigator of more than 20 competitive research projects. Director of the Chair of Environmental Health, Ministry of Health-University of Santiago, and Coordinator of Epidemiology of the Spanish Lung Cancer Group. He has supervised 24 doctoral theses, several of them with international mention and two with extraordinary doctoral awards. He has been awarded two Fulbright scholarships from the US Department of State in collaboration with the Spanish Ministry of Education. He has also held research residencies at the Harvard and Brown Schools of Public Health (USA), with seven research residencies at the latter American university. Director of the Galician Radon Laboratory, accredited by ENAC for radon measurement. Epidemiology Coordinator of the Spanish Lung Cancer Group. President of the Scientific Committee of the National Congresses of the Spanish Society of Epidemiology in 2015 and 2025. Editor of various scientific publications indexed in JCR. He has given invited lectures in the United States, Colombia, Portugal, Iran, Germany, and Finland. Coordinator of the ESPASS Epidemiology Group at the University of Santiago de Compostela
